Abstract
We present Speaking Memories, a distributed, stakeholder-in-the-loop robotic interaction platform for personalized cognitive exercise support. Rather than a single robot-centric system, Speaking Memories is designed as a generalizable robotics architecture that integrates caregiver-authored knowledge, local edge intelligence, and embodied robotic agents into a unified socio-technical loop. The platform fuses auditory, visual, and textual signals to enable emotion-aware, personalized dialogue, while decoupling multimodal perception and reasoning from robot-specific hardware through a local edge interaction server. This design achieves low-latency, privacy-preserving operation and supports scalable deployment across heterogeneous robotic embodiments. Caregivers and family members contribute structured biographical knowledge via a secure cloud portal, which conditions downstream dialogue policies and enables longitudinal personalization across interaction sessions. Beyond real-time interaction, the system incorporates an automated multimodal evaluation layer that continuously analyzes user responses, affective cues, and engagement patterns, producing structured interaction metrics at scale. These metrics support systematic assessment of interaction quality, enable data-driven model fine-tuning, and lay the foundation for future clinician- and caregiver-informed personalization and intervention planning. We evaluate the platform through real-world deployments, measuring end-to-end latency, dialogue coherence, interaction stability, and stakeholder-reported usability and engagement. Results demonstrate sub-6-second response latency, robust multimodal synchronization, and consistently positive feedback from both participants and caregivers. Furthermore, subsets of the dataset can be shared upon request, subject to participant consent and IRB constraints.
